Book Details

  • Author: Sujoy Ghosh

  • Publisher: Shabdo Prokashon

  • Language: Bengali

  • Binding: Hard Cover

  • Illustrator: Subrata Roy

  • Pages: 192


📖 About the Book

Ekjon Parashpathar is a poignant biographical fiction that delves into the life of Tulsi Chakraborty, a legendary actor known for his unique, powerful performances on screen. His acting style, characterized by loud yet restrained expressions and a physically intense presence, is celebrated for its unmatched depth and unpredictability.

In this book, Sujoy Ghosh presents a life shaped by art and performance, exploring the genius of Tulsi Chakraborty and his journey through the world of acting:

  • The novel is a fictionalized account of the actor’s life and career, where every scene is an exploration of his creative brilliance.

  • It reflects the actor’s impact on cinema, where his performances were much more than mere acting — they were transformative and often transcended the medium itself.

  • The book uses the metaphor of the “touchstone” (parashpathar) to describe how Chakraborty’s life was a testament to pure artistic genius, one that turned everything it touched into something extraordinary.

Sujoy Ghosh's narrative style brings to life the mystique and magnetism of a larger-than-life figure, offering readers a glimpse into the world of Indian cinema through the eyes of one of its finest talents.

Illustrated by Subrata Roy, the visuals enhance the emotional depth of the story, reflecting the intensity of Tulsi Chakraborty’s career and life.
